Biden Pledges Firm Support for Israel Amidst Iran Attack Concerns

President Joe Biden has reaffirmed unwavering U.S. support for Israel’s security amid heightened concerns over potential retaliation from Iran following an attack that claimed the lives of senior Iranian officials. The strike, targeting the Iranian consulate in Syria, has escalated tensions in the region.

Despite recent disagreements between President Biden and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u, particularly regarding Israel’s actions in Gaza, the U.S. remains steadfast in its commitment to Israel’s security against any threats from Iran. President Biden emphasized this commitment, describing it as “ironclad.”

Efforts to ease tensions are ongoing, with U.S. officials utilizing regional intermediaries to convey messages to Iran about the importance of de-escalation. However, the situation remains volatile, with continued conflict in Gaza and the potential for further hostilities between Iran and Israel.

The conflict in Gaza, sparked by an attack from Hamas in October, has resulted in significant casualties, primarily among civilians. Despite calls for a ceasefire and diplomatic efforts to end the violence, the situation remains complex, requiring careful diplomacy and international cooperation to achieve a peaceful resolution.
